My issue with Maya is that they seem to be very VERY active in trying to annoy the heck out of a client by calling them multiple times to remind the person to pay their credit. I know it's part of their job. But they freaking make such a big deal out of it even when you pay early. Now that I tried paying on the due date instead of paying early, my payment wouldn't get through. As a result, my declined payment would be refunded in 24 hours according to them, and I would miss my payment due date. That would mean I would have bad credit score and I would have to pay a fee.
